*MIT Career Fair Server Admin / Webmaster Needed*

- Duties: Plan and execute the purchase of a new (rackable) server for
the MIT Career Fair. Install the server at IS&T, install the software
(Linux, Apache, etc.), migrate the data & applications (mainly Apache,
MySQL and backups) from the current server. Complete by 5/30.
- Compensation: $300 + significant bonus based on performance (up to 60%)
- Evolution: Possibility to become Webmaster for the Career Fair based
on responsiveness and quality of work. Webmaster position extends from
late May until early Oct '08. Webmaster is compensated $1500+ based
on performance.
- Requirements: experience in Linux server installation and administration,
MySQL, competencies as Webmaster (complex dynamic PHP pages) appreciated.
- Apply: cf-team-recruiting at mit.edu by Tues Apr 22, 11:59pm

*Graduate Community Fellow: Grad Orientation*

Want to help new grad students get oriented to MIT?  Interested in making
lasting connections with MIT administrators and student leaders?

Grad Community Fellows are a cadre of grad students who work in the Office
of the DGE on projects that enhance the life of grad students in unique
ways.

The Grad Community Fellow maintains & improves the Orientation website,
album, & calendar; designs the Orientation logo, flyers, & T-shirts;
oversees publicity; and works with other Fellows on special projects.

This is a paid position, spanning May to Oct!

For more info and to apply, contact gsc-president at mit.edu

*Corporation Elections*

This year a '06, '07, or '08 graduate will be elected to the MIT Corp by
those who are eligible to vote.

You are eligible to vote if you received either an undergrad or grad degree
in '06 or '07 or if you expect to receive a degree in June '08.
